Fitch Offers Williams Advice
- Share via
Coach Bill Fitch believes free-agent center Brian Williams, who reportedly underwent knee surgery last fall, should sit out this season.
“If I were advising him, I’d advise him to get good health and then show everybody next season,” Fitch said. “Everybody, including us, should take a look at him then.”

If the season ended today, the Clippers would qualify for the playoffs for the first time since 1992-93.
“I don’t know whether we are [a playoff team] or not,” Fitch said. “The West is giving us a chance, but if the Spurs get [injured center David Robinson] back, you look at how much better they’re going to be.
“What we’ve got to do is just keep on keeping on and hope these young kids get better and get confidence with winning.”
